The Goodman B1370188 is a genuine OEM primary high-limit switch engineered for the Amana AMH80704BNAB 80% AFUE gas furnace and compatible Goodman/Amana models. This normally-closed thermal safety control opens the gas valve circuit if heat-exchanger temperatures exceed its 170°F trip point, protecting the furnace from overheating caused by restricted airflow, a dirty filter, or a failed blower. If your furnace short-cycles on high limit or the gas valve won't energize, a failed limit switch is a common cause.
The genuine OEM B1370188 is factory-calibrated to the exact 170°F setpoint specified for your furnace, ensuring correct safety timing and preventing nuisance lockouts. Aftermarket generic limit switches may use a nearby setpoint or looser tolerance, which can lead to premature tripping or delayed shutdown. For a safety-critical control, matching the OEM setpoint is strongly recommended.
Rated Easy (2/5). Shut off power and gas, remove the two mounting screws, transfer the spade wire connectors, and install the replacement in the same orientation. Typical replacement takes 10–15 minutes with basic hand tools. Always de-energize the furnace before servicing.
